.wf-loading{opacity:0}.wf-active,.wf-inactive{-webkit-transition:opacity .3s ease-out;-moz-transition:opacity .3s ease-out;-o-transition:opacity .3s ease-out;transition:opacity .3s ease-out}html,body{height:100%;font-size:16px;line-height:26px;color:#333}body{background-color:#fafafa;font-family:'Lato',sans-serif}.unsupported-browser{padding:15px 0;color:#211e14;background-color:#fae692;background-image:-webkit-linear-gradient(#feefae,#fae692);background-image:linear-gradient(#feefae,#fae692);background-repeat:repeat-x;border-bottom:1px solid #b3a569}.unsupported-browser .container{background:url(../img/ie-notice.png) no-repeat 0 5px}.unsupported-browser h5{margin:5px 0 2px;padding-left:48px}.unsupported-browser p{margin:0;padding-left:48px}header{text-align:center}h1{font-family:"Droid Serif",Georgia,Times,serif;font-size:60px;font-size:6rem;letter-spacing:1px;margin:10px 0 0}a{text-decoration:none;color:#900;transition:all .3s ease-in-out;-o-transition:all .3s ease-in-out;-ms-transition:all .3s ease-in-out;-moz-transition:all .3s ease-in-out;-webkit-transition:all .3s ease-in-out}.essay p{font-size:18px;line-height:29px;margin-bottom:1em}hr.fade-out{border:0;color:#333;height:1px;background-image:-webkit-linear-gradient(left,rgba(0,0,0,0),#333,rgba(0,0,0,0));background-image:-moz-linear-gradient(left,rgba(0,0,0,0),#333,rgba(0,0,0,0));background-image:-ms-linear-gradient(left,rgba(0,0,0,0),#333,rgba(0,0,0,0));background-image:-o-linear-gradient(left,rgba(0,0,0,0),#333,rgba(0,0,0,0))}footer{padding-bottom:20px}@media only screen and (max-width :992px){h1{font-size:50px;font-size:5rem}}@media only screen and (max-width :767px){h1{font-size:31px;font-size:3.1rem}}@media only screen and (max-width :480px){h1{font-size:24px;font-size:2.4rem}}